  31. ITC Jellybaby by ITC, $29.99
    ITC Jellybaby is the work of British designer Timothy Donaldson, bouncing all over the place but somehow remaining compact and legible. It began as an extremely fattened version of Donaldson't typeface Pink but then became transformed into a play on the futuristic" typefaces of the 1960s. Jellybaby expresses both retro and modern design."

  34. Atwin by Cubic Type, $14.00
    Atwin is a modern remake of Franco Grignani’s Gemini. It is inspired by the unusual forms of the MICR numbers on bank cheques. Strangely rounded rectangles make the glyphs appear unfamiliar; an angular but also blobby design that disrupts and breaks away from tradition. Good in display sizes. You should use Atwin to add flair and confidence to sci-fi, futurist, outré, or just plain unusual materials. 13 additional alts are supplied in the A to Z alphabet. Kerned to perfection. Tight.
